
Omniture is Recognized as a Leader In Software Revenue Growth and Listed as the Third Fastest-Growing Software Company in the $30M-$100M Revenue Category
OREM, Utah – October 20, 2006 – Omniture, Inc. (NASDAQ: OMTR), a leading provider of online business optimization software, today announced it has been ranked for the third consecutive year to Software Magazine’s annual list of the top 500 software companies in the world. Fueled by 108 percent year-over-year top-line revenue growth from 2004 to 2005, Omniture is the only Web analytics firm on the list, climbing 84 positions to 264. In its 24th year, the Software 500 list is a revenue-based ranking of the world’s largest software and services suppliers targeting medium to large enterprises, their IT professionals, software developers and business managers involved in software and services purchasing.
“We are very pleased to be listed on the Software 500 for a third consecutive year and recognized as a leader based on software revenue growth,” said Josh James, CEO and co-founder of Omniture. “Omniture’s products and solutions are utilized by over 1,300 customers world-wide, and our revenue growth represents our commitment to helping our customers achieve high levels of success through their online channel.”
The Software 500 ranking is based on total worldwide software and service revenue for 2005. This includes revenues from software licenses, maintenance and support, training and software-related services and consulting.

About Omniture
Omniture, Inc., is a leading provider of online business optimization software, enabling customers to manage and enhance online, offline and multi-channel business initiatives. Omniture’s software, which it hosts and delivers to its customers on-demand, enables customers to capture, store and analyze information generated by their Web sites and other sources and gain critical business insights into the performance and efficiency of marketing and sales initiatives and other business processes. In addition, Omniture offers a range of professional services that complement its online services, including implementation, best practices, consulting, customer support and user training provided through Omniture University™. Omniture’s customers include eBay, AOL, Wal-Mart, Gannett, Microsoft, Oracle, General Motors and Hewlett-Packard. www.omniture.com
